高中学的计算机编程是什么

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    高中学的计算机编程是一门教授学生使用计算机语言编写程序的课程。计算机编程是指通过编写代码来告诉计算机执行特定任务的过程。在高中阶段,学生通常会学习一种或多种编程语言,如Python、Java、C++等。

    在高中学习计算机编程的过程中,学生将会掌握以下几个方面的知识和技能:

    1. 基本概念:学生将学习计算机编程的基本概念,包括算法、数据结构、变量、控制流程等。他们将学会如何将复杂问题分解为简单的步骤,并使用适当的算法和数据结构解决问题。

    2. 编程语言:学生将学习一种或多种编程语言的语法和语义。他们将学会如何使用变量、循环、条件语句等编程结构来编写程序。学生将使用编程语言来表达自己的思想和解决问题的方法。

    3. 程序设计:学生将学习如何设计和组织程序。他们将学会如何将程序分解为函数或模块,并使用适当的数据结构来组织数据。学生将学习如何编写清晰、可读性强的代码,并使用注释来解释代码的功能和逻辑。

    4. 调试和测试:学生将学习如何调试程序并找出其中的错误。他们将学会使用调试工具和技术来定位和修复程序中的问题。学生还将学习如何编写和运行测试用例来验证程序的正确性。

    5. 实践项目:学生将有机会参与实践项目,通过实际编写程序来解决实际问题。这些项目可以帮助学生将所学的理论知识应用到实践中,并提高他们的编程技能和创造力。

    通过学习高中的计算机编程课程,学生将培养逻辑思维、问题解决和创造性思维等重要的能力。他们还将为未来学习和从事与计算机相关的领域打下坚实的基础。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    高中阶段学习的计算机编程是一门基础的计算机科学课程,旨在培养学生的计算思维能力和解决问题的能力。以下是高中学习计算机编程的几个方面:

    1. 编程语言:高中阶段的计算机编程通常会教授一种或多种编程语言,如Python、Java、C++等。学生通过学习编程语言的语法、数据类型、控制流程等基本知识,掌握编写简单程序的能力。

    2. 算法和数据结构:学习计算机编程还包括算法和数据结构的基础知识。学生学习如何设计和实现算法来解决各种问题,并了解不同的数据结构如何影响算法的效率和性能。

    3. 编程思维:学习计算机编程还强调培养学生的编程思维能力,即将问题抽象化、分解问题、寻找模式和解决问题的能力。这种思维方式不仅在编程中有用,而且可以应用于其他领域的问题解决。

    4. 程序设计:高中学习的计算机编程通常会涉及一些基本的程序设计概念和技巧,如模块化设计、函数和类的使用、错误处理等。学生通过实际的编程项目来练习和应用这些概念。

    5. 软件开发过程:学习计算机编程还涉及软件开发过程的基本知识,如需求分析、设计、编码、测试和维护。学生通过实践项目来了解软件开发的各个阶段,并学习团队合作和项目管理的基本技巧。

    通过学习高中阶段的计算机编程,学生可以获得一些基本的编程技能和计算思维能力,为日后深入学习计算机科学或从事相关职业奠定基础。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    高中阶段学习的计算机编程主要是指学习计算机科学和编程基础知识,包括学习编程语言、算法和数据结构等内容。在高中阶段,学生通常会学习一种或多种编程语言,如Python、Java、C++等,通过编写代码来实现各种功能和解决问题。

    下面将从方法、操作流程等方面讲解高中学习计算机编程的内容。

    一、学习编程语言
    1.选择编程语言:根据教学计划和学生的实际情况,选择适合的编程语言进行学习。一般来说,Python是高中阶段较常见的编程语言之一,因为它简单易学,语法简洁。

    2.学习基础语法:学习编程语言的基本语法规则,如变量、数据类型、运算符、条件语句、循环语句等。通过编写简单的程序来练习掌握这些基础知识。

    3.掌握函数和模块:学习函数的定义和调用,了解如何使用函数来组织代码。学习模块的概念和使用方法,掌握如何导入和使用外部模块。

    4.学习面向对象编程:了解面向对象编程的基本概念和特性,如类、对象、封装、继承、多态等。通过编写面向对象的程序来实践这些概念。

    二、学习算法和数据结构
    1.了解算法:学习基本的算法概念,如排序算法、搜索算法、递归等。了解算法的思想和实现方法,通过编写算法示例程序来理解和应用。

    2.学习数据结构:学习常见的数据结构,如数组、链表、栈、队列、树、图等。了解不同数据结构的特点和应用场景,通过编写相关程序来加深理解。

    3.分析算法复杂度:学习如何分析算法的时间复杂度和空间复杂度,理解算法的效率和性能。通过实例分析和编写程序来练习。

    三、实践项目
    1.小项目实践:通过完成小型项目来巩固所学的编程知识。可以选择一些简单的项目,如制作一个简易的游戏、设计一个学生信息管理系统等。

    2.参与竞赛或比赛:参加计算机编程的竞赛或比赛,如ACM国际大学生程序设计竞赛、NOI全国青少年信息学奥林匹克竞赛等。这些竞赛可以提升学生的编程能力和解决问题的能力。

    以上是高中阶段学习计算机编程的一些方法和操作流程。通过系统学习编程语言、算法和数据结构,并通过实践项目来加深理解和应用,可以提高学生的编程能力和解决问题的能力。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部